//! # `AssemblyRef` Table Format
//!
//! The `AssemblyRef` table (0x23) contains zero or more rows with these fields:
//! - **`MajorVersion`** (2 bytes): Major version number
//! - **`MinorVersion`** (2 bytes): Minor version number  
//! - **`BuildNumber`** (2 bytes): Build number
//! - **`RevisionNumber`** (2 bytes): Revision number
//! - **Flags** (4 bytes): Assembly flags bitmask
//! - **`PublicKeyOrToken`** (2/4 bytes): Blob heap index for public key/token data
//! - **Name** (2/4 bytes): String heap index for assembly name
//! - **Culture** (2/4 bytes): String heap index for culture name
//! - **`HashValue`** (2/4 bytes): Blob heap index for hash data

#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
/// Raw `AssemblyRef` table row with unresolved heap indexes
///
/// Represents the binary format of an `AssemblyRef` metadata table entry (table ID 0x23) as stored
/// in the metadata tables stream. All string and blob references are stored as heap indexes
/// that must be resolved using the appropriate heaps to access the actual data.
///
/// The `AssemblyRef` table contains dependency information for external assemblies required by
/// the current assembly, including version requirements and strong name verification data.
///
/// # Table Layout
///
/// Each `AssemblyRef` table row occupies a fixed number of bytes determined by the heap index sizes:
/// - Version fields: 8 bytes (4 × 2-byte values)
/// - Flags: 4 bytes
/// - Heap indexes: Variable size based on heap sizes (2 or 4 bytes each)
pub struct AssemblyRefRaw {
    /// Row identifier within the `AssemblyRef` table
    ///
    /// Unique identifier for this row within the metadata table. Used for internal
    /// referencing and debugging purposes.
    pub rid: u32,

    /// Metadata token for this assembly reference
    ///
    /// Contains the table ID (0x23) and row ID packed into a single value.
    /// Used for cross-referencing from other metadata tables.
    pub token: Token,

    /// File offset where this table entry begins
    ///
    /// Byte offset from the start of the PE file to the beginning of this
    /// `AssemblyRef` table entry. Used for low-level file analysis.
    pub offset: usize,

    /// Major version number (first component of version)
    ///
    /// The first part of the four-part version number. Stored as a 2-byte value
    /// in the metadata but promoted to u32 for easier arithmetic.
    pub major_version: u32,

    /// Minor version number (second component of version)
    ///
    /// The second part of the four-part version number. Stored as a 2-byte value
    /// in the metadata but promoted to u32 for easier arithmetic.
    pub minor_version: u32,

    /// Build number (third component of version)
    ///
    /// The third part of the four-part version number. Stored as a 2-byte value
    /// in the metadata but promoted to u32 for easier arithmetic.
    pub build_number: u32,

    /// Revision number (fourth component of version)
    ///
    /// The fourth part of the four-part version number. Stored as a 2-byte value
    /// in the metadata but promoted to u32 for easier arithmetic.
    pub revision_number: u32,

    /// Assembly flags bit field (unresolved)
    ///
    /// Bitmask specifying assembly attributes using [`crate::metadata::tables::AssemblyFlags`]
    /// constants. Controls behavior like public key format and retargetability.
    pub flags: u32,

    /// Blob heap index for public key or public key token
    ///
    /// Index into the #Blob heap containing either the full public key (when `PUBLIC_KEY` flag is set)
    /// or the 8-byte public key token. A value of 0 indicates no strong name information.
    pub public_key_or_token: u32,

    /// String heap index for assembly name
    ///
    /// Index into the #String heap containing the simple assembly name (without file extension).
    /// Must be a valid non-zero index as all assemblies must have names.
    pub name: u32,

    /// String heap index for culture name
    ///
    /// Index into the #String heap containing the culture string for localized assemblies.
    /// A value of 0 indicates a culture-neutral assembly (the common case).
    pub culture: u32,

    /// Blob heap index for assembly hash
    ///
    /// Index into the #Blob heap containing a cryptographic hash of the referenced assembly
    /// for integrity verification. A value of 0 indicates no hash verification is required.
    pub hash_value: u32,
}
